Cramping and Contractions

The onset of contractions is the most obvious sign that labor is approaching. However, many women experience cramping and other symptoms before contractions start.

These cramps resemble menstrual cramps and serve to prepare your body for labor. You may also experience lower back pain, which is caused by the pressure of the baby’s head on your pelvis.

These cramps and contractions will become more frequent and intense the closer you get to delivery. The timing of the contractions is essential.

You will want to begin timing your contractions once they are five minutes apart and lasting for 60 seconds or longer.

Water Breaking

Your water breaking, or rupture of the amniotic sac, is another sign that labor is approaching. For some women, water breaks naturally while in labor, while others require assistance to rupture the sac.

The amniotic fluid may flow steadily, leak intermittently, or you might get a sudden gush of fluid. Once water breaks, you must notify your healthcare provider and go to the hospital promptly.

Cervix Dilation

Many women experience the thinning (effacement) and opening (dilation) of their cervix days or weeks before labor starts.

Your doctor or midwife will check for cervical changes during regular prenatal appointments using vaginal exams.

Once the dilation is at least 3 cm, your healthcare provider will likely admit you to the hospital.

Additional Body Changes

In addition to the three signs mentioned earlier, several other body changes may indicate that labor is approaching.

These symptoms may include increased vaginal discharge, bloody “show,” gastrointestinal upset, and increased ability to breathe as the baby drops into the pelvis region.
